How should students compare CDL schools in Riverside, IL?

Students comparing CDL schools in Riverside, IL should first confirm that the provider is listed in the FMCSA Training Provider Registry for the CDL class or endorsement they need. Then compare tuition, behind-the-wheel hours, public enrollment status, manual or automatic transmission training, weekend or evening schedules, and whether the program supports WIOA, veteran benefits, job placement, or employer-sponsored training. CDL Training Costs in Illinois

CDL training in Illinois typically ranges from $3,000 to $8,000 for private schools, with community colleges offering programs from $2,000 to $5,000. Many trucking companies also offer paid CDL training programs with a 1-2 year employment commitment.

Frequently Asked Questions About CDL Training in Riverside

How long does CDL training take in Riverside?
CDL training programs in Riverside, IL typically take 3-8 weeks for full-time students. Part-time programs may take 3-6 months. Company-sponsored programs often run 4-6 weeks with guaranteed job placement upon completion.
How much does CDL school cost in Illinois?
CDL training costs in Illinois range from $3,000-$10,000 for private schools, $1,500-$5,000 at community colleges, and FREE through company-sponsored programs (with employment commitment). Many schools accept WIOA grants, GI Bill benefits, and offer payment plans.
Can I get a CDL in Riverside without quitting my job?
Yes, several CDL schools in the Riverside area offer weekend and evening classes for working adults. These flexible schedules allow you to earn your CDL while keeping your current job. Weekend programs typically take 8-16 weeks to complete.
How do I know if a CDL school in Riverside is legitimate?
All legitimate CDL schools must be registered in the FMCSA Training Provider Registry (TPR) at tpr.fmcsa.dot.gov. You can verify any school there. Be wary of schools that promise a CDL in less than 2 weeks or cannot provide their TPR registration number. The FMCSA removed over 550 non-compliant providers in 2025-2026 alone.
Do I need ELDT training to get a CDL?
Yes, as of February 2022, all first-time CDL applicants must complete Entry-Level Driver Training (ELDT) from an FMCSA-registered training provider before taking the CDL skills test. All schools listed on CDL Schools USA are ELDT-compliant. The ELDT requirement includes both theory instruction (30+ hours) and behind-the-wheel training.
Can I get financial aid for CDL school in Illinois?
Yes, several funding options exist for CDL training in Illinois: WIOA (Workforce Innovation and Opportunity Act) grants, Pell Grants at eligible community colleges, VA benefits for veterans, and company-sponsored training programs. Should I get a Class A or Class B CDL in Riverside?
The choice depends on your career goals. A Class A CDL allows you to drive any commercial vehicle including tractor-trailers (18-wheelers)—this opens the most job opportunities and highest pay. A Class B CDL limits you to straight trucks, buses, and dump trucks but is sufficient for local delivery, waste management, and transit jobs. Most Riverside CDL schools offer both options. If unsure, get the Class A—it qualifies you for Class B jobs too.
